N-1 is a Krautrock project from Krefeld founded in 1998 . Members are the two founders Steven Hein (guitar) and Maziar Yazdkhasti (bass) as well as the drummer Thorsten Marach, who has been part of the collective since 2017. Over thirty different guest musicians took part in productions and live performances by N-1 (read: "N Minus 1").

history

All of the band's releases are live recordings of jam sessions and mainly contain improvised Krautrock with elements of various other musical styles, depending on which guest musicians are with which instruments. Since 2003, numerous albums have been produced by N-1 over the years, sometimes with double-digit releases per year (e.g. 2008, 2015 and 2017). Foreign music portals, for example in the USA, Greece or Russia, regularly report on publications by N-1.

2017, the Russian label RAIG published with nomma the first physical volume of the band. In addition to the permanent members, Udo Hanten , keyboardist for the electronics veterans You, also took part. Musikreviews.de wrote about Nomma that the album was an “instrumental ride between concrete composition and casual improvisation. [...] ideal music for discerning minds "and awarded 12 out of 15 possible points. International music blogs and magazines also reported on the release, with coverage of Nomma in Spain and the Netherlands, for example .

Less than six months later, RAIG released the second physical sound carrier in August with the title "Do it, I already have it". The press also wrote in praise on this, for example in Germany and the Netherlands.

Well-known guest musicians (selection)

  • Tobias Helbich (former member of Schock ) can be heard as the drummer on the 2006 albums Nordsee Traveling and Mystical Castle .
  • Max Kotzmann, drummer of Callejon , played with a total of five releases (in 2007, 2008, 2015) .
  • In 2007 Stefan Honig worked as a guitarist and singer on the Super Titan 2010 release .
  • Claudia Lippmann ( The Black Sheep ) played drums at Tanze Bongo mit mir (2007) and Freiraum (2008).
  • Between 2015 and 2018 Udo Hanten (synthesizer) was involved in various publications .
